Frequently Asked Questions
- Q: What platforms is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005 available on? A: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005 is available exclusively on the PlayStation 2 platform.
- Q: Can I create my own golf courses in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005? A: Yes, you can create your own golf courses using the new TigerProofing feature, which allows extensive modifications to course dynamics, including altering tee-box length and fairway patterns.
- Q: What new features are included in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005? A: Key features include the TigerProofing course-altering system, Legends Tour with iconic golfers, enhanced EA SPORTS GameFace II customization options, and new licensed and fantasy courses.
- Q: How many golfers can I play as in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005? A: In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005, you can compete as or against fifteen different PGA TOUR players, including famous names like Tiger Woods and Arnold Palmer.
- Q: Is there a career mode in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005? A: Yes, the game features a PGA TOUR Season Mode where players can progress through a calendar of events over multiple seasons, earning sponsorships along the way.
- Q: What is the Total Precision Swing feature? A: The Total Precision Swing feature in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005 enhances control over putting and chipping, allowing for more accurate shots on the green.
- Q: Are there any new courses in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005? A: Yes, the game includes eight new licensed courses and two fantasy courses, bringing the total to fourteen courses.
- Q: Can I customize my golfer in Tiger Woods PGA Tour 2005? A: Yes, the EA SPORTS GameFace II feature allows for extensive customization of your golfer's appearance, including facial features and body shape.
